Credit cards

Rates: 13.42 percent (standard fixed); 11.68 percent (standard variable)

Average variable rates slid again this week. For all variable-rate credit cards -- standard, gold and platinum -- the average fell 4 basis points to 11.28 percent. Fixed-rate cards remained at 11.88 percent. Standard variable-rate cards bumped down 8 basis points to 11.68 percent and standard-fixed-rate cards hovered at 13.42 percent.

Today the Federal Open Market Committee decided to keep the federal funds rate at 2 percent. Find out what this means for your credit card interest rates.
